What is U06B0?

The diagnostic trouble code (DTC) U06B0 indicates a communication issue within the vehicle's control modules. Specifically, it signals that the Engine Control Module (ECM) is unable to communicate with another control module, often the Transmission Control Module (TCM) or Body Control Module (BCM). This communication failure can lead to various performance issues, including erratic shifting, reduced engine performance, and in some cases, a complete loss of power. When the U06B0 code is triggered, the vehicle may exhibit symptoms such as the check engine light illuminating or strange behavior in transmission functions. The underlying cause of this communication fault can range from wiring issues and faulty sensors to software glitches within the modules themselves. Possible Causes

Most common causes of U06B0 (ordered by frequency):

  1. The most common cause of the U06B0 code is a faulty wiring harness, with a likelihood of 60%. Damaged wires or loose connections can disrupt communication between modules.
  2. A second cause may involve a malfunctioning control module, which can lead to a failure in data exchange. This issue can arise due to software errors or internal faults.
  3. Another potential cause is a failed sensor, particularly those linked to engine performance or transmission systems. Regular maintenance can help prevent sensor failures.
  4. Less common but serious is a complete failure of the ECM, which may require replacement and extensive reprogramming.
  5. A rare cause could involve external interference, such as a short circuit or electrical surge that damages the vehicle's wiring or control modules.

Real Repair Case Studies

Case Study 1: Wiring Harness Repair in 2018 Chevrolet Equinox

Vehicle: 2018 Chevrolet Equinox, 45,000 miles

Problem: Customer reported check engine light and rough shifting.

Diagnosis: After using the GeekOBD APP, U06B0 was flagged. A visual inspection revealed frayed wiring.

Solution: Repaired the wiring harness and secured connections.

Cost: $250

Result: Post-repair, the check engine light was cleared, and shifting improved significantly.

Case Study 2: Control Module Replacement in 2019 GMC Terrain

Vehicle: 2019 GMC Terrain, 30,000 miles

Problem: Customer experienced engine hesitation and a persistent check engine light.

Diagnosis: Diagnostic scan revealed U06B0. Further testing indicated a malfunctioning ECM.

Solution: Replaced the ECM and reprogrammed it.

Cost: $1,000

Result: Engine performance returned to normal, and no further issues were detected after road testing.
